Effects of foam rolling for delayed onset muscle soreness on loaded military task performance and perceived recovery
Background/Objective: The purpose of this investigation was to evaluate the effects of foam rolling (FR) and passive recovery (PR) on symptoms of delayed-onset muscle soreness (DOMS) and military-specific performance.
